How You Will Contribute

  • Develop new meat products from concept ideation through commercialization.
  • Lead and execute multiple projects concurrently, including innovation, quality improvement, product optimization, and cost savings.
  • Develop manufacturing procedures, specifications, labels, and product costs.
  • Collaborate with and lead cross-functional teams, both internal and external (co-manufacturers), in the execution of product launches.
  • Influence business decisions by providing clear communication of results, technical hurdles with proposed solutions, and technical recommendations.
  • Design and direct laboratory and production trials involving formulation, processing, packaging, and shelf life.
  • Develop test plans with hypotheses and translate results to meet business objectives.
  • Stay abreast of new developments in ingredient and process technologies, packaging, design, category trends, and related fields.
  • Design and execute research to validate and implement new technologies to improve existing product performance or introduce new products.
  • Collaborate with Regulatory partners on USDA requirements and regulations involving meat labeling, nutritional validation, GMO, allergen status, etc.
  • Work with Operations and Business partners to identify opportunities to improve product performance or efficiencies.
  • Develop strong relationships, both internally and externally (industry and academia), to execute projects and meet business objectives.
  • Advise and mentor junior developers and cross-functional partners.

About You

  • 5+ years in product development, R&D, or a related field.
  • Bachelor’s degree required (Master’s degree a plus) in Meat Science, Food Science, or a related field.
  • Proficient in Microsoft 365.
  • ERP system experience preferred.
  • Local and/or overnight travel required (approximately 25%).
